OverviewGemma has ADHD and struggles to stay focused on her chores. Her mom helps by turning the chores into a game with a timer. This makes it fun for Gemma, and she completes all her tasks. Includes a glossary of important words and tips for staying focused. This story encourages understanding and acceptance of children with ADHD, essential for social-emotional learning (SEL).
